Field help (STUCOESRH) 

The coefficient between the return unit and the stock unit is only accessible if the return unit has been set up as being modifiable in the product record.

If this coefficient is modifiable, it will remain accessible as long as no stock movement has taken place for the return line or provided the return line has not been subject to a credit memo.

If the coefficient is modified, then the unitary net price for the return line will be re-calculated. The operation is the same if the coefficient is modified using the stock detail window if the return sales unit is a packaging unit.

Management of the coefficients and the return units:

When the return has a delivery as origin, the units used to carry out the default stock movement are those of the delivery. Thus if a delivery had as sales unit a Carton, but the associated stock movement in made by individual unit, the unit used by default to carry out the receipt to stock will be the unit.

It is possible to modify the conversion coefficient between the return unit and the stock unit.

If this change occurs not on the return line, but in the inventory detail window, the change in the coefficient is reflected on the return line, except in the following case: in the inventory detail window, other units are used or lines with different coefficients are entered and the quantity entered does not match the quantity of the return line. In this case the return line unit is replaced by the stock unit to ensure a conversion with the units used to carry out the receipt to stock.
